@import url("https://fonts.googleapis.com/css2?family=Playfair+Display:ital,wght@0,400;0,500;0,600;0,700;0,800;1,400;1,500;1,600&family=Lato:ital,wght@0,300;0,400;0,700;0,900;1,400&family=IBM+Plex+Mono:wght@400;500&display=swap");:root{--navy:#15263d;--navy-deep:#0e1b2e;--navy-700:#1e3350;--navy-500:#38506e;--gold:#c19a6b;--gold-press:#a8824f;--gold-soft:#f2e8dc;--gold-deep:#8c6a3e;--ink:#1e2024;--ink-700:#2c2f35;--ink-500:#4a4e56;--mute:#6e7178;--mute-300:#9a9da4;--surface:#fff;--page:#f8f7f4;--blush:#f2eae4;--line:rgba(21,38,61,.1);--line-strong:rgba(21,38,61,.18);--line-on-dark:hsla(0,0%,100%,.12);--positive:#2e7d52;--positive-bg:#e6f1ea;--warning:#9a6b1e;--warning-bg:#f6ecd8;--danger:#b0392f;--danger-bg:#f7e7e4;--font-display:"Playfair Display",ui-serif,Georgia,"Times New Roman",serif;--font-sans:"Lato",ui-sans-serif,system-ui,-apple-system,"Helvetica Neue",sans-serif;--font-mono:"IBM Plex Mono",ui-monospace,SFMono-Regular,Menlo,monospace;--fs-display-1:clamp(52px,7vw,96px);--fs-display-2:clamp(38px,5vw,64px);--fs-h1:clamp(32px,3.6vw,44px);--fs-h2:clamp(26px,2.6vw,32px);--fs-h3:22px;--fs-h4:18px;--fs-body-lg:18px;--fs-body:16px;--fs-body-sm:14px;--fs-caption:13px;--fs-eyebrow:12px;--lh-display:1.04;--lh-heading:1.18;--lh-body:1.6;--lh-loose:1.75;--tracking-display:-0.01em;--tracking-tight:-0.005em;--tracking-snug:0;--tracking-normal:0;--tracking-eyebrow:0.2em;--tracking-label:0.14em;--tracking-metric:0.01em;--r-xs:3px;--r-sm:6px;--r-md:10px;--r-lg:14px;--r-xl:20px;--r-2xl:28px;--r-pill:999px;--sp-1:4px;--sp-2:8px;--sp-3:12px;--sp-4:16px;--sp-5:20px;--sp-6:24px;--sp-7:32px;--sp-8:40px;--sp-9:56px;--sp-10:72px;--sp-11:96px;--sp-12:128px;--shadow-1:0 1px 2px rgba(14,27,46,.05);--shadow-2:0 2px 10px rgba(14,27,46,.07);--shadow-3:0 12px 30px rgba(14,27,46,.1);--shadow-4:0 26px 64px rgba(14,27,46,.16);--shadow-focus:0 0 0 3px rgba(193,154,107,.4);--shadow-inset-line:inset 0 0 0 1px rgba(21,38,61,.08);--ease-out:cubic-bezier(0.22,1,0.36,1);--ease-soft:cubic-bezier(0.4,0,0.2,1);--dur-fast:140ms;--dur-base:240ms;--dur-slow:440ms;--ibo-navy:var(--navy);--ibo-navy-dark:var(--navy-deep);--ibo-gold:var(--gold);--ibo-gold-light:var(--gold-press);--ibo-cream:var(--blush);--ibo-white:var(--surface);--ibo-black:var(--ink);--ibo-light-gray:var(--page);--ibo-gray-100:var(--page);--ibo-gray-200:var(--line);--ibo-gray-400:var(--mute-300);--ibo-gray-600:var(--mute);--ibo-gray-800:var(--ink-700);--ibo-font-heading:var(--font-display);--ibo-font-body:var(--font-sans);--ibo-space-xs:0.5rem;--ibo-space-sm:1rem;--ibo-space-md:1.5rem;--ibo-space-lg:2.5rem;--ibo-space-xl:4rem;--ibo-space-2xl:6rem;--ibo-space-3xl:8rem;--ibo-max-width:1200px;--ibo-max-width-wide:1400px;--ibo-max-width-narrow:800px;--ibo-gutter:1.5rem;--ibo-transition:var(--dur-base) var(--ease-soft)}*,:after,:before{box-sizing:border-box}html{font-size:16px;scroll-behavior:smooth}body{background:var(--page);color:var(--ink);font-family:var(--font-sans);font-size:var(--fs-body);line-height:var(--lh-body);margin:0;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}img{display:block;height:auto;max-width:100%}a{color:inherit;text-decoration:none;transition:color var(--ibo-transition)}h1{font-size:var(--fs-h1)}h1,h2{color:var(--navy);font-family:var(--font-display);font-weight:700;letter-spacing:var(--tracking-tight);line-height:var(--lh-heading);margin:0 0 var(--ibo-space-sm)}h2{font-size:var(--fs-h2)}h3{color:var(--navy);font-family:var(--font-display);font-size:var(--fs-h3);font-weight:600;letter-spacing:var(--tracking-snug);line-height:var(--lh-heading);margin:0 0 var(--ibo-space-sm)}h4{font-size:var(--fs-h4);letter-spacing:0}h4,h5,h6{color:var(--navy);font-weight:700;line-height:var(--lh-heading)}h4,h5,h6,p{font-family:var(--font-sans);margin:0 0 var(--ibo-space-sm)}p{color:var(--ink-700);font-size:var(--fs-body);font-weight:400;line-height:var(--lh-body)}label{color:var(--gold-deep);font-size:11px;font-weight:700;letter-spacing:var(--tracking-label);text-transform:uppercase}input,label,textarea{font-family:var(--font-sans)}input,textarea{font-size:14.5px;font-weight:400}.ibo-container{margin:0 auto;max-width:var(--ibo-max-width);padding:0 var(--ibo-gutter);width:100%}.ibo-container--wide{max-width:var(--ibo-max-width-wide)}.ibo-container--narrow{max-width:var(--ibo-max-width-narrow)}.ibo-section{padding:var(--ibo-space-2xl) 0}.ibo-section--navy{background-color:var(--navy);color:var(--surface)}.ibo-section--cream{background-color:var(--blush)}.ibo-section--dark{background-color:var(--navy-deep);color:var(--surface)}.ibo-eyebrow{color:var(--gold-deep);font-family:var(--font-sans);font-size:var(--fs-eyebrow);font-weight:700;letter-spacing:var(--tracking-eyebrow);margin-bottom:var(--ibo-space-sm);text-transform:uppercase}.ibo-eyebrow--light{color:hsla(0,0%,100%,.7)}.ibo-btn{align-items:center;border:none;border-radius:var(--r-sm);cursor:pointer;display:inline-flex;font-family:var(--font-sans);font-size:14px;font-weight:700;gap:.5rem;justify-content:center;letter-spacing:.01em;line-height:1;padding:12px 24px;text-decoration:none;transition:background var(--ibo-transition),transform var(--ibo-transition),color var(--ibo-transition)}.ibo-btn:focus-visible{box-shadow:var(--shadow-focus);outline:none}.ibo-btn--gold{background-color:var(--gold);color:var(--navy)}.ibo-btn--gold:hover{background-color:var(--gold-press);transform:scale(.98)}.ibo-btn--navy{background-color:var(--navy);color:var(--surface)}.ibo-btn--navy:hover{background-color:var(--navy-700);transform:scale(.98)}.ibo-btn--outline{background-color:transparent;border:1px solid var(--line-on-dark);color:var(--surface)}.ibo-btn--outline:hover{background-color:hsla(0,0%,100%,.08)}.ibo-btn--outline-dark{background-color:transparent;border:1px solid var(--line-strong);color:var(--navy)}.ibo-btn--outline-dark:hover{background-color:var(--navy);color:var(--surface)}.ibo-page-content .dnd-column,.ibo-page-content .dnd-row,.ibo-page-content .dnd-section{margin:0!important;max-width:100%!important;padding:0!important}@media (max-width:768px){:root{--ibo-space-xl:2.5rem;--ibo-space-2xl:3.5rem;--ibo-space-3xl:5rem}.ibo-section{padding:var(--ibo-space-xl) 0}}